In what could possibly be the biggest transfer in the league's history, Gujarat Titans captain Hardik Pandya is likely to return to his former franchise Mumbai Indians ahead of the 2024 Indian Premier League (IPL) season.

Reports suggest that the 30-year-old all rounder will transfer to the five-time champions in an all-cash deal. Mumbai Indians will pay Rs 15 crore to Gujarat Titans as Pandya's salary and an additional undisclosed transfer fee as well, upto 50 per cent of which can come to the all rounder.
 
Every franchise will get an extra Rs 5 crore in their purse for the upcoming auction, scheduled to be held in Dubai on December 19. This means that Mumbai Indians only need to release one or more players to complete Pandya's signing from the Titans.
 
The all rounder captained the Titans to victory in their first season in 2022 and a year later, led them to the finals where they lost to the Chennai Super Kings in a last-ball thriller at Ahmedabad. Before joining the Titans, Pandya played seven seasons for Mumbai Indians and won the title in 2015, 2017, 2019 and 2020.
 
 
When the Titans franchise came into existence in 2021, the owners-CVC Capital Partners-were permitted to choose three players of their choice and went for Pandya (Rs 15 crore), Rashid Khan (Rs 15 crore) and Shubman Gill (Rs 7 crore).
 
Neither the Mumbai Indians nor the Gujarat Titans have commented publicly on the trade yet. The retention deadline ends on November 26 at 4 pm.
